Optimum predesign of composite steel-concrete sections: criterions of Eurocode 4

The analysis of composite steel-concrete beams requires to set, previously. the dimensions of each part of the beam for proceeding after that to adjuste them by un iterative process up to reach a reasonable approximation; the initial definition of that kind of sections is not easy because are involved a great number of parameters. This paper develops a direct procedure for obtaining the above mentioned pre-design of the beam including optimization criteria and a practica1 application by the use of tables containing usual edification situations.
